iBOAT算法是什么
时间: 2023-08-24 10:08:15 浏览: 46
iBOAT(Improved Balancing Optimization Algorithm for TSP)算法是一种用于解决旅行商问题(TSP)的优化算法。TSP是一个经典的组合优化问题,目标是找到一条路径,使得旅行商访问一组城市并返回出发地,同时使得路径的总长度最小。
iBOAT算法基于启发式搜索和遗传算法的思想,通过不断迭代优化来寻找最优解。它采用了一种平衡优化策略,即将问题分解为多个子问题,并在不同的环境中分别进行优化。通过合理设计目标函数和约束条件,并结合局部搜索和全局搜索策略,iBOAT算法能够有效地搜索解空间并找到接近最优的解。
iBOAT算法在实际应用中取得了良好的效果,能够在较短的时间内找到高质量的TSP解。它具有较好的可扩展性和鲁棒性,适用于各种规模的TSP问题。